Norway - Import of Alloy Pig Iron
Since 2014, Norway Import of Alloy Pig Iron grew 125.5% year on year. With $718,342.63 in 2019, the country was ranked number 23 among other countries in Import of Alloy Pig Iron. Norway is overtaken by Ghana, which was number 22 at $740,837.13 and is followed by United States with $644,274.87. China topped the ranking with $30,182,636.63 in 2019, +21.5% compared to 2018. Indonesia, Saudi Arabia and Egypt resp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. South Korea witnessed the best average annual growth at +427.8% per year, while Estonia recorded the worst performance at -80.2% per year.
